Position Summary:
The Staff Assistant provides administrative support and customer service to the Rice Counseling Center, Student Wellbeing Office, and SAFE Office. This person is the first line of contact for department visitors and callers. Duties include but are not limited to greeting visitors, scheduling appointments, creation and management of records, directing calls, financial reporting, and special projects as needed. The Staff Assistant is a part of an administrative team that supports the three student support offices.
The ideal candidate is someone who can work in a high-volume environment and navigate customer service for the three offices with efficiency, accuracy, and empathy.

Essential Functions:
- Greets visitors and routes them to appropriate individuals, answers phones, and serves as a resource on school procedures and general inquiries
- Manages calendars for multiple professional staff members and is the first point of contact with students to schedule appointments via phone or in-person
- Handles message logs from after-hours on-call service, routes messages as needed
- Generates routine communications such as memos, notices, emails, and letters
- Enters data into basic tables, reports, and spreadsheets, makes copies, and monitors and orders office supplies
- Tracks facility and office equipment, such as keys, vehicles, and projectors, via logs and schedules repairs as needed
- Processes and monitors financial transactions, including resolution of discrepancies
